The two man sniper/spotter team exchange the sniper rifle and designated marksman rifle (spotter's weapon) periodically as they switch roles while deployed. Common solutions are to avoid exposure to direct sunlight by taking up a position in a shaded area or by covering the lens in non-reflective materials (some type of duct tape, fabric or metal mesh) leaving only a small slit to see through. It is critical that snipers have an escape plan, "a tenable egress route and sourced contingency assets and fire support agencies in the event their position is compromised post-shot," Coulter said.
